Tailgating at Santa Fe Opera’s Opening Night

Bizet’s “Carmen” opened Santa Fe Opera’s 58th season on Friday, June 28. Tailgating at Santa Fe Opera is a tradition for attendees all season long; on opening night some of whom sport costumes in keeping with the opera theme. Among the revelers from all over the U.S. were a couple who had met ten years ago at a tailgate party as well as first-time Santa Fe Opera-goers. Goya’s Caravan, Mexican Carmen, and Toro del Oro were some of the evening’s themes. Santa Fe Mayor Javier Gonzales helped judge the tailgaters in the second year of a contest for best presentation at the tailgate party. When somebody asked me who had won, I said, “The people who had the most fun.”
